The five essential components of a Florida Construction Contract for New Home include clear identification of the parties, a detailed project description, stipulated payment terms, a timeline for completion, and provisions for modifications. Ensuring that all parties agree to these elements fosters a collaborative environment. This clarity helps protect against potential disagreements, making for a smoother construction process.
When drafting a Florida Construction Contract for New Home, avoid vague language that can lead to misinterpretation. Steering clear of overly complex legal jargon also helps in keeping the agreement clear and understandable. Do not forget to specify deadlines, payment schedules, and responsibility for unforeseen circumstances. Clarity can prevent future disputes and increase the chances of project success.

For a Florida Construction Contract for New Home to be legally binding, it must contain mutual consent to the terms, sufficient consideration, and a lawful objective. Both parties should have the legal capacity to enter into an agreement, meaning they are of sound mind and legal age. Proper signatures and a clearly defined agreement further solidify its enforceability. Documentation is key to protect all parties involved.
